Understanding NZ's Waste Management Landscape
New Zealand faces distinct waste challenges. Our isolated location means limited recycling markets, while our diverse climate creates specific disposal needs—from Auckland's humid conditions affecting organic waste to Wellington's strong winds influencing outdoor bin placement.
Local councils mandate different collection systems. Some regions use general waste wheelie bins, others require specific rubbish bags. Understanding your area's requirements helps choose the right sustainable storage solution.

Recycled Materials Make the Difference
Bins crafted from recycled plastics offer durability while reducing environmental impact. These rubbish bins divert post-consumer waste from landfills, creating a circular economy loop. Look for products containing 50% or more recycled content when shopping for your next waste solution.
HDPE (high-density polyethylene) recycled bins resist weather damage better than traditional options. They handle Auckland's sun and Wellington's wind without cracking or fading. Plus, they're fully recyclable again at end-of-life.

Compost-Friendly Designs That Work
Kitchen bench top bins with compostable liners help separate food scraps before collection day. Many Kiwi councils provide green waste services, making these indoor compost solutions essential for households participating in recycling and food scraps programmes.
Outdoor compost bins made from recycled timber or specialised plastic offer year-round decomposition. Choose models with proper drainage and ventilation to prevent odours, crucial in New Zealand's varying climates.

Multi-Bin Systems for Simplified Recycling
Smart multi-bin solutions streamline waste sorting. Look for options with colour-coded sections matching your council's collection requirements. Some systems include dedicated compartments for:
• General waste
• Paper and cardboard
• Mixed recyclables
• Food scraps
• Garden waste
These integrated options work particularly well in smaller homes where space limits multiple separate bins. Drawer-style units fit under kitchen sinks, while stackable outdoor versions maximise limited yard space.

Size Matters for Kiwi Households
Choosing the right size prevents overflow between collection days. Standard wheelie bin sizes range from 80 to 240 litres. Most Auckland households manage with 120-140 litre bins, while rural properties may need larger options.
For smaller flats or apartments, 60-80 litre bins work better. These compact options still accommodate most household rubbish while fitting into tight outdoor spaces common in city living.

Frequency Matching Your Waste Output
Different councils offer varying collection schedules. Auckland's fortnightly general waste collection requires careful bin sizing. Wellington's weekly service allows for smaller containers. Match your bin capacity to your household's waste generation and collection frequency.
Some areas charge fees based on bin size. Choosing appropriately sized containers reduces costs while encouraging waste reduction. Track your household's rubbish output for two weeks before selecting new bins.

Smart Features for Modern Homes
Today's sustainable rubbish bins incorporate thoughtful design elements:
• Hands-free pedal or sensor opening prevents contamination
• Tight-fitting lids keep pests out (essential in rural NZ)
• Odour-trapping seals maintain fresh indoor environments
• Anti-slide bases prevent tipping in windy conditions
• Reflective strips improve visibility for nighttime collection
